Daniel Stowe Botanical Garden is a botanical garden in Belmont, North Carolina, with 380 acres of rolling meadows, woodlands, and lakefront property. It was founded by Daniel J. Stowe, a retired textile executive from Belmont, and features huge manicured gardens, natural surroundings, a wooded trail, brilliant fountains, and an Orchid Conservatory. The attractive garden setting has a long history of being used by the locals. Native Americans from the Catawba and Cherokee tribes used to trap, fish, hunt, and raise their families here. Later, early European inhabitants called the area home.
